In the heart of the Starry Kingdom, a prophecy intertwines with a knight's betrayal, as a young heir discovers her destiny and the true cost of loyalty.

The moon hung low in the night sky, casting a silver glow over the grand palace of the Starry Kingdom. Inside, a young woman named Elara sat in her room, the room she had always called home. She was the heir, the last of her line, and the key to the kingdom's survival, but she felt anything but royal.

Elara's mother, the Queen, had whispered of a prophecy, a tale of a savior who would rise to save the kingdom from its dark fate. But the prophecy was also a curse, for it spoke of a knight's betrayal, a traitor who would rise within the walls of the palace itself.

Tonight, Elara had received word of a knight's betrayal. Sir Cedric, a man she had once considered a friend, had been caught in the act of selling the kingdom's secrets to the neighboring empire. The news had torn through the palace like a storm, and Elara was left to grapple with the weight of her heritage and the loyalty of her heart.

"Elara," a soft knock came at the door. "Are you ready?"

She nodded, her mind racing. "Yes, I'm ready."

The queen stood before her, her eyes filled with a mix of sorrow and hope. "You must leave the kingdom. The traitor's spies are everywhere. You are the key to the prophecy, and the only way to ensure your safety is to be away from here."

Elara stepped forward, her heart pounding. "What must I do?"

The queen took her hand, her grip firm but gentle. "You must seek the Starry Crystal, the source of our magic. It is said to be hidden deep within the Forbidden Forest, guarded by the spirits of the ancient trees. Once you have the crystal, you can command the magic of the kingdom and turn the tide of this war."

Elara's eyes widened. The Forbidden Forest was a place of legend, where magic was said to be so strong that even the trees could move with purpose. She had heard the tales as a child, but had always believed them to be mere stories. Now, she was to become the hero of those tales.

With a heavy heart, Elara bid farewell to her home and set out into the night. The streets of the palace were quiet, save for the occasional guard checking for signs of the traitor. She made her way to the city gates, where she was met by a mysterious figure.

"Who are you?" Elara asked, her voice barely above a whisper.

The figure stepped forward, revealing a young man with a striking resemblance to Sir Cedric. "I am Lior, a knight in hiding. I know of your quest, and I have come to offer my assistance."

Elara's eyes narrowed. "Why should I trust you?"

Lior's gaze was steady. "Because I have been betrayed as well. Sir Cedric was not always the man you knew. There is more to this than meets the eye."

Elara hesitated, but the weight of her mission pressed her forward. "Very well. I accept your help."

Together, they ventured into the Forbidden Forest. The air was thick with the scent of pine and the hum of ancient magic. The trees loomed over them, their branches stretching out like the arms of the gods. Elara felt a chill run down her spine as she stepped deeper into the forest.

They had not gone far when a sudden gust of wind swept through the trees, and a figure emerged from the shadows. It was Sir Cedric, his face twisted with anger and betrayal.

"You thought you could escape me, Elara?" he hissed. "The Starry Crystal is mine now. I will use its power to rule the kingdom."

Elara stepped forward, her heart pounding. "I will not let you do this."

The battle that ensued was fierce, with Cedric wielding a sword that glowed with an otherworldly light. Elara fought with all her might, but Cedric's power was overwhelming. Just as she was about to be defeated, Lior leaped into the fray, his own sword flashing as he joined the fight.

"Elara, use the crystal!" Lior shouted.

Elara reached out, her fingers brushing against the cool surface of the Starry Crystal. A surge of power coursed through her, and she found herself standing on a battlefield of her own, the trees around her moving with a will of their own.

With a roar, she unleashed her magic, and the forest responded in kind. Cedric was overwhelmed, his sword shattered, and he fell to the ground, defeated.

"Elara, you have done it," Lior said, his voice filled with awe. "You are the savior of the Starry Kingdom."

Elara looked around at the forest, the trees swaying gently as if to celebrate. She felt a newfound sense of purpose, a weight lifted from her shoulders. The Starry Crystal was in her possession, and with it, the magic of the kingdom was at her command.

As the sun rose, Elara and Lior made their way back to the kingdom, Elara now the true heir, the one who had faced the darkness and emerged victorious. The kingdom would be saved, and Elara would fulfill her destiny, but the cost of her journey was a heavy one.

In the end, Elara learned that true power came not from the magic of the crystal, but from the strength of her heart and the loyalty of her friends. The Starry Kingdom's last hope had found its savior, and the prophecy had been fulfilled, but the journey was far from over.
